There is no direct connection from Scranton to Franklin. However, you can take the bus to New York Midtown, walk to 34 St-Herald Sq, take the subway to East Broadway, walk to New York, take the bus to Exit 62 BP - Clarion, PA, then take the taxi to Franklin. Alternatively, you can take the bus to Harrisburg, Pa, walk to Harrisburg, take the train to Pittsburgh Amtrak Station, walk to East Busway At Penn Station D, take the bus to Portersville Exit 96, then take the taxi to Franklin.
